Howard Atwood Kelly, M.D. (February 20, 1858 – January 12, 1943) was an American gynecologist. He was one of the "Big Four" founding professors at Johns Hopkins Hospital in Baltimore Maryland USA. Kelly is credited with establishing gynecology as a true specialty.
